Herb Borage (Borago officinalis)
Borage or Starflower is a plant native to Europe and North Africa, but is now found in Canada and the USA. Used by the Romans and Greeks as a heart tonic and a supplier of courage. Herb Juniper (Juniperus communis)
This evergreen conifer is native to the northern hemisphere growing mainly in Scandinavia, Siberia, Canada, northern Europe and northern Asia. The berries are used to make the alcoholic spirit – Gin. Herb Agnus Castus (Chaste tree or vitex)
Agnus castus is a tree native to central Asia and the Mediterranean region, it is the dried ripe berries that are used in herbal medicine. Action of Agnus Castus Agnus castus – contains non-hormone compounds which act on the pituitary gland are and useful for female hormone health. Herb Yarrow (Achillea millefolium)
Yarrow, milfoil or nosebleed is a plant native to Europe and Asia. It is now naturalised in North America and there are several hybrids of yarrow.
